Jack Reed Martin
December 5, 1925 - October 26, 2020

Obituary for Jack Reed Martin
Jack Reed Martin passed away peacefully on October 26, 2020 at the age of 94 in Dallas, TX.

Jack was born to Eunice and Earl Martin of Burleson, TX. Jack married the love of his life, Billie Martin in 1948 and enjoyed 68 years of marriage before Billie's passing in 2017. Together, they raised three children, have seven grandchildren as well as eleven grandchildren.

Jack and Billie enjoyed an abundant social life with friends and family. Jack took great pleasure in his involvement with the Presbyterian Church, numerous social clubs, entertaining at his home, handball at the YMCA, travel, coffee, cocktail hour and the daily reading of the morning paper.

Jack is survived by his son-in-law Ron Williams, daughter-in-law Nancy Martin; grandchildren, Todd and Joelle Collins, Ryan and Emily Collins, Katy and Michael McDaniel, Kipp and Suzie Collins, Mandy and Mike Haigood, Matt and Juile Williams, Michael Williams and eleven great-grandchildren.

He is preceded in death by his wife Billie Martin; children, Susie and Ross Collins, Barbie Williams and Robert Martin.
